Prioritizing Mental Wellbeing

Spending excessive time online can have a negative impact on mental wellbeing. It’s important to establish healthy boundaries and to prioritize real-world interactions. This means taking regular breaks from social media, engaging in activities that you enjoy offline, and nurturing your relationships with family and friends. If you find yourself feeling overwhelmed or anxious, it’s important to seek help from a mental health professional. Remember that online connections should complement, not replace, real-life relationships. The goal is to use technology to enhance your wellbeing, not detract from it.

The Unexpected Benefits of Connection

The benefits of forging genuine connections extend far beyond simply feeling good. Research has shown that strong social connections are linked to a host of positive outcomes, including improved physical health, increased longevity, and greater resilience in the face of adversity. When we feel connected to others, our brains release endorphins, which have mood-boosting and pain-relieving effects. Furthermore, strong social support networks can provide us with the resources we need to cope with stress and overcome challenges. Platforms facilitating connections, potentially like luckystar, can act as catalysts for these positive changes.

The impact of social connection is particularly profound during times of crisis. Having a supportive network of friends and family can help us navigate difficult situations and maintain a sense of hope. Conversely, social isolation can exacerbate feelings of stress, anxiety, and depression. Building and maintaining strong relationships is therefore not just a matter of personal preference; it’s a vital component of overall health and wellbeing.
